  • Patent number: 9542684
    Abstract: A money transfer authorization method that includes the step of providing transferor biometric information to a party verification processor that verifies an identity of the transferor by comparing the transferor biometric information with previously registered biometric information from the transferor, where the transferor provides transfer identity information to receive the money. The method also includes confirming that the verified transferor has sufficient funds or credit for the money transfer, and providing transferee biometric identification to the party verification processor that verifies the transferee by comparing the transferee biometric information with previously registered biometric information from the transferee. The transferee has to provide transfer identity information before the money is given to the transferee.
